Broadband Modem, Multiple PCs and a Hub

Commonly found in small offices, home offices, or homes with more than one PC where
multiple public IP addresses are available.

In order to install the DVC-1000 VideoPhone as another device behind a hub assign an
available public IP address to the VideoPhone.

Broadband Modem Only

This section applies only in the instance that the broadband connection is used exclusively
with the DVC-1000 VideoPhone and there are no PCs or other devices connected to the
broadband modem. Broadband cable modems allow this type of installation.

Recommended Procedure: Many ISPs act as DHCP servers and dynamically assign a
public IP address whenever the modem requests one. If your ISP has a DHCP server,
select the checkbox under the Network Settings. By choosing this option, you are not
required to know the IP address, gateway, subnet mask, or DNS numbers. They will all
be filled in automatically.

If your ISP offers Fixed IP addresses (also called Static IPs), all of the networking values
will have to be manually entered. Simply enter the public IP address, subnet mask,
gateway, and DNS numbers given to you by the ISP into the appropriate network settings
fields.

If you have a DSL modem, which offers a PPPoE connection, choose the PPPoE option
on the network settings screen. Fill in your username and password to authenticate.

Potential Issues: In order for the DVC-1000 VideoPhone to function properly over the
Internet, there must exist a public IP address for the world to see. If your ISP is acting as
a NAT and assigning private IP addresses, you will have to request a public IP address
in order for your VideoPhone to be able to receive calls.
